Containment Setup

Before any work begins, our crews establish a physical barrier using specialized plastic sheeting and negative air pressure machines. This is crucial for preventing mold spores from spreading into the living spaces of your home. It’s a critical first step in safe mold removal.

Mold Removal and Cleaning

We use EPA-registered antimicrobial solutions and HEPA-filtered vacuums to safely remove mold from all affected surfaces. Depending on the material, we might use dry ice blasting or specialized cleaning agents. This step is about effective spore elimination.

Drying and Dehumidification

Once the mold is removed, we thoroughly dry the area using indust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ers. We monitor moisture levels closely to ensure the materials are dried to safe standards, preventing new mold growth. We achieve optimal dryness.

Air Filtration

Throughout the process, and especially after cleaning, we utilize high-efficiency particulate air (HEPA) filters. These machines capture microscopic mold spores and other airborne contaminants, cleaning the air in your attic and home. We ensure clean air quality.

Odor Elimination

Mold can leave behind stubborn odors. We employ specialized equipment, like ozone generators or thermal fogging, to neutralize these smells, leaving your attic fresh and clean. We eliminate lingering smells.

Warning Signs You Need Attic Mold Remediation

Catching mold early in your attic can save you significant headaches and expense. Your attic is out of sight, but it’s not out of reach when it comes to potential problems. Being aware of these warning signs can help you address issues before they escalate into major structural damage or health concerns. Early detection is key. Don’t delay intervention.

Persistent Musty Odors

That damp, earthy smell isn’t just a nuisance; it’s often the primary indicator of mold growth. If you notice this odor emanating from your attic, especially after rain or in humid conditions, it’s a strong sign mold is present. Mold smells are distinctive.

Visible Mold Growth

Mold can appear in various colors—black, green, white, or gray—and often looks fuzzy or slimy. You might see it on insulation, wooden beams, rafters, or the underside of your roof decking. Visible mold is a clear alert.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Dark spots or rings on your attic’s ceiling, beams, or drywall are signs of past or present water intrusion. Where there’s moisture, there’s a potential for mold growth to follow. Water damage invites mold.

Increased Humidity Levels

If your attic feels unusually damp or humid, it could be due to poor ventilation or a hidden leak. High humidity creates an ideal breeding ground for mold spores. Monitor attic humidity.

Condensation on Surfaces

You might notice small water droplets forming on the cooler surfaces in your attic, like metal ducts or wood framing. This condensation indicates moisture issues that can fuel mold development. Watch for condensation.

Health Symptoms

While not exclusive to attics, unexplained allergy symptoms, headaches, or respiratory issues in your household can sometimes be linked to mold exposure from areas like the attic. Your health matters.

Attic Mold Remediation v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, visible patches of surface mold on non-porous materials (like metal ductwork) Yes, with caution No Easily cleaned with appropriate solutions, minimal risk of spore spread.
Mold covering more than a few square feet of insulation No Yes Large areas require specialized containment and removal to prevent spore dispersal.
Mold on porous materials (wood, drywall, insulation) No Yes These materials absorb mold, making complete removal difficult and requiring professional assessment.
Suspected mold but no visible signs, only odors No Yes Professional moisture meters and air sampling are needed to detect hidden mold.
Water damage leading to mold (roof leak, plumbing issue) No Yes The water source must be fixed, and the area thoroughly dried and remediated by experts.
Mold in hard-to-reach areas (e.g., behind walls or in tight roof spaces) No Yes Specialized equipment and techniques are needed for access and thorough cleaning.

For anything beyond the most minor, easily accessible surface mold, professional attic mold remediation is the safest and most effective route. Attic Mold Remediation Cost In Forest Park, GA

The cost for attic mold remediation in Forest Park, GA, can vary significantly. Factors include the size of your attic, the extent of the mold infestation, the type of materials affected, and the necessary remediation techniques. These figures are estimates to give you a general idea. Accurate pricing requires assessment. We offer free estimates.

Service Aspect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Attic Mold Inspection & Assessment $300 – $800 Includes visual inspection, moisture readings, and potential air/surface sampling.
Containment and Air Filtration Setup $500 – $1,500 Depends on attic size and complexity of sealing off the area.
Surface Mold Cleaning (Non-Porous) $500 – $2,000 Cost increases with square footage and type of cleaning method used.
Porous Material Remediation (Insulation, Wood) $1,000 – $5,000+ Often requires removal and replacement of materials, significantly impacting cost.
Drying and Dehumidification $400 – $1,200 Based on the time needed to achieve proper dryness and equipment used.
Odor Removal $300 – $1,000 Varies based on the severity of odors and the treatment method required.

Common Questions About Attic Mold Remediation

What is the typical timeline for attic mold remediation?

The timeline varies greatly depending on the severity and size of the mold problem. A minor case might take 1-2 days for removal and drying, while extensive infestations requiring material replacement could extend to several days or even a week. Is attic mold covered by homeowners insurance?

Homeowners insurance coverage for attic mold can be complicated. It often depends on the cause of the mold. If the mold resulted from a sudden, accidental event like a burst pipe or roof leak that’s covered by your policy, remediation might be covered. Mold caused by long-term moisture issues or poor maintenance is typically not covered. We can help you understand your situation.

Can I just spray bleach on attic mold myself?

While bleach can kill surface mold on non-porous materials, it’s often not effective for porous materials like insulation or wood found in attics. It can also release harmful fumes and doesn’t address the underlying moisture issue. For effective and safe mold removal, especially in an enclosed space like an attic, professional assessment and treatment are strongly recommended.

What causes mold to grow in my attic?

The most common culprits are inadequate ventilation, condensation from temperature differences, and water intrusion from leaks in your roof or plumbing. High humidity levels create the perfect environment for mold spores, which are naturally present everywhere, to multiply. Addressing moisture is critical for preventing recurrence.
